Executive Summary & Key Takeaways

**Executive Summary** This notification, issued by the Ministry of Mines on July 21, 2026, officially designates M/s Geo Consultants Private Limited as an accredited exploration agency under the Mines and Minerals (Development and Regulation) Act, 1957. The agency is authorized to conduct prospecting operations for a period of five years, effective from the date of publication. Authorization is contingent upon the maintenance of valid accreditation and adherence to specific government guidelines issued in August 2021. **Key Points / Main Content** **Agency Notification and Classification** * M/s Geo Consultants Private Limited is notified as an authorized exploration agency under the second proviso to sub-section (1) of section 4 of the Mines and Minerals (Development and Regulation) Act, 1957. * The agency has been assigned to Category ‘A’ for exploration purposes. * This notification follows the agency obtaining accreditation from the National Accreditation Board for Education and Training of the Quality Council of India. **Operational Requirements** * The agency is mandated to carry out prospecting operations in strict compliance with guidelines specified in Order No. M.VI-16/15/2021-Mines VI, dated August 12, 2021. **Validity and Commencement** * The notification comes into force on the date of its publication in the Official Gazette (July 21, 2026). * The authorization remains valid for five years or until the expiry or termination of the agency's accreditation, whichever occurs earlier. **Impact Analysis** **M/s Geo Consultants Private Limited** **Impact** The agency is now legally empowered to function as a Category ‘A’ exploration agency for mining and mineral development projects under the 1957 Act. **Action Required** The agency must conduct all prospecting operations in accordance with the August 12, 2021, regulatory guidelines and ensure its accreditation with the Quality Council of India remains active and valid. **Ministry of Mines / Central Government** **Impact** The government expands its capacity for mineral exploration by certifying a private entity to perform statutory prospecting tasks. **Action Required** The Ministry must oversee the agency's adherence to the specified guidelines and monitor the five-year validity period of this notification. **Quality Council of India (National Accreditation Board for Education and Training)** **Impact** The Board’s accreditation serves as the foundational requirement for the government’s notification of the agency. **Action Required** The Board must manage the ongoing accreditation status of the agency, as any termination of accreditation will automatically invalidate this government notification.

Key Entities Referenced

Mines and Minerals (Development and Regulation) Act, 1957: The primary legislation under which the Central Government notifies and authorizes exploration agencies for prospecting operations. M/s Geo Consultants Private Limited: The specific private entity notified as a Category ‘A’ exploration agency authorized to carry out mining prospecting operations. National Accreditation Board for Education and Training (NABET): The constituent board of the Quality Council of India responsible for providing the mandatory accreditation required for the agency's notification. Ministry of Mines: The central ministry responsible for the administration of the Mines and Minerals Act and the issuance of this regulatory notification.
